which is one way that the declaration of the rights of man and the citizen was similar to the declaration of independence

History
1 answer:
balu736 [363]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The declarations of the rights of man and the citizen is similar to the American Declaration of Independence because both declare the rights of the people even the peasants.

Who benefited under a mercantile system?
liq [111]
The mother country benefited under a mercantile system. A mercantile system is based on the benefit of the mother country's trade interests and manufacturers.

In what ways do the Crusades lend themselves to the current mistrust between Christians and Muslims? Explain your answer using c
dezoksy [38]

Answer:

Muslim forces ultimately expelled the European Christians who invaded the eastern Mediterranean repeatedly in the 12th and 13th centuries—and thwarted their effort to regain control of sacred Holy Land sites such as Jerusalem. Still, most histories of the Crusades offer a largely one-sided view, drawn originally from European medieval chronicles, then filtered through 18th and 19th-century Western scholars.
